Facts
Overview
Lost two-span stone arch bridge over Little Fountain Creek on CO 115
Location
El Paso County
,
Colorado
Status
No longer exists
History
Built 1936; replaced 2004
Design
Stone arch
Dimensions
Length of largest span: 15.0 ft.
Total length: 32.1 ft.
Recognition
Posted to the National Register of Historic Places on October 15, 2002
